Mortal Kombat 1: Khaos Reigns Trailer Showcases the All-New Cyrax

The returning fav-favourite will be one of Khaos Reigns' six new characters, and will take on a very different form in Mortal Kombat 1's New Era.

Cyrax is one of six new playable fighters that Mortal Kombat 1 is set to add to its roster with its upcoming Khaos Reigns expansion, and NetherRealm Studios and WB Games have released a new trailer highlighting the returning fan-favourite- who will be taking a very different form this time around. 

Mortal Kombat has, of course, entered its multiversal era now, and in Mortal Kombat 1’s New Era, Cyrax, a young woman, is a Lin Kuei warrior known for her prodigious skills, which earned her her position directly under the legendary Sektor. The strength of her convictions, however, has brought her into conflict with her own clan, and her own mentor. 

The trailer reveals such brief details on Cryax’s story in the upcoming expansion, while also showcasing her moveset, which, as you might imagine, will involve plenty of cybernetic technology and explosive weaponry. Her hornet-based Animality is also teased. Check out the trailer below. 

Mortal Kombat 1: Khaos Reigns launches on September 24 for PS5, Xbox Series X/S, Nintendo Switch, and PC. The base game has sold over 4 million units worldwide.
